#0fe658 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0fe658 is composed of 5.9% red, 90.2%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 93.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 61.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 140.4 degrees, a saturation of 87.8% and a lightness of 48%. #0fe658 color hex could be obtained by blending #1effb0 with #00cd00. Closest websafe color is: #00ff66.

Shades and Tints of #0fe658
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010903 is the darkest color, while #f6fef9 is the lightest one.
